If you go onto the pixeldecal website you can start a live chat and tell them exactly what you want. They give you an idea what it will cost and then after you register they can send you an email showing you the prototype. If you sign off on it then it gets printed and mailed to you. If you want changes you just reply to their email. I did this and sent back some pics I googled to help them create my decal. Hope that helps you.
